Hello, I'm Shelby

A little about me...

Up until my freshman year of college, my realistic goal was to be a Special Needs teacher for K - 12. I never thought I would be brave enough to try to pursue my dream goal, to design homes and spaces that are crafted for the needs of special needs kids. I can’t tell you exactly how I got to the point in my life where I applied for the Interior Design Program at UNT, but my experiences in it have made me very proud that I did. This internship and my education have changed my career focus and opened my eyes to the possibilities of what doors design can open. I found that I could chase my original goals of bettering lives to a broader extent through Education Design.


Classrooms are spaces to build a community and create our future. While teachers carry the biggest load of creating these spaces, I want to be able to support them through design.


In my professional career, I want to focus on ways to create learning environments that address comfortability for all end users, and learning environments that support mental health through wellness and community. I want to study the idea that improving comfort, community, and mental health in the classroom can improve the experience, attendance, and success of students.
